Badlands KOH Qualifier
The Badlands KOH qualifier on October 2, 2011 is the main attraction of “Ultimate Motorsports Championship” (UMC.) UMC is a very large, one-day event where top racers are crowned champions in multiple types of motorsport events such as TREC, cross-country ATV/motorcycle, and motocross racing. After all races are complete, there will be fireworks and various festivities, so plan to stay for the party!
This KOH qualifier race is unique, it will follow the general TREC racing format which is adapted to The Badland’s Off Road ParkTM terrain (i.e., this race course WILL NOT utilize any of Badland’s rocks.) This race is defined as, “Foot-to-the-Floor, Fly through the Air, Avoid that Tree, and Keep it on at Least Two Wheels!” You will be racing at high-speeds through mud (not mud bogging but natural trail mud,) up and over steep hills, through tight wood sections, across jumps, and race at high speeds on desert-style terrain. This race will kick off early evening and should continue for about 4-5 hours. KOH rules/regulations and technical inspections will be enforced, however, there will be event discretion due to the unique style of racing and the competitor base. The entry fee is only $400 if we recieve it by September 15.
You are correct, there is no lighting on the course. Everyone does race together, however we will be starting in heats. The actual distance is unknown right now because we are still working on the course design. I can say that we currently have 12 miles and we are still adding. Thursday night you will be able to prerun at full speeds. Friday and Saturday during the day, the course is open but the Park is as well, so slow safe speeds are a must. Depending on our set-up, you may be able to test at high-speed on Friday after the Park closes. We are going to guarantee a $3000 first place purse (we are hoping to increase that purse.) We are going to give $1000 purse to the first not qualified person to help them put money towards qualifying in future. Thanks, Kyle |
